This typeface is a slanted serif with pronounced thick–thin modulation and a crisp, calligraphic stroke flow. Serifs are bracketed and taper into pointed terminals, giving the outlines a carved, slightly sharp finish rather than blunt ends. Proportions feel compact through the lowercase, with a relatively low x-height and clear ascender/descender activity; the lowercase shows single-storey forms where expected and a distinctly angled stress. Capitals are italicized and sculptural, with energetic diagonals and varied internal widths that create a dynamic, slightly irregular rhythm across words.

Well-suited for book and magazine typography where an italic voice is needed for emphasis, quotations, captions, or introductions. It can also perform effectively in short to medium headlines where its sharp detailing and contrast can read as elegant and intentional.

The overall tone is classic and literary, with an elegant, slightly dramatic flavor typical of editorial italics. Its sharp terminals and strong modulation add a sense of ceremony and emphasis, reading as refined and traditional rather than casual.

The design appears intended as a conventional text serif italic with a strong calligraphic heritage, prioritizing expressive emphasis and traditional readability. Its compact lowercase and lively modulation suggest a focus on creating a distinct italic color that stands apart in editorial and literary contexts.

In text, the slant and high contrast create a strong forward motion and a bright texture, especially in mixed-case settings. Numerals share the same italic stance and modulation, integrating cleanly with running text and reinforcing a cohesive, old-style feel.
